Game 1: Kulafu Gaming vs Team Loli
Team Loli is pretty decided with banning the usual suspects: Troll Warlord, Storm Spirit, Queen of Pain and Bristleback. With Lion and Lina on their roster, they know that they have the capability to dominate the early game with bursts and finish up fast. Failure to execute would lead to a difficult late game as Kulafu Gaming proceeds with very capable cores on their end of the roster.
Kulafu Gaming dominates from the get-go and makes short work of any defenses Team Loli tries to put up. Around the 36 minute mark Kulafu Gaming takes down the barracks in both the top and the middle lane, their farming steady and players itching to finish the remaining lane. Team Loli perseveres, hoping for the Dire to slip and expose a chink in their armor.
Kulafu Gaming makes a fatal mistake in their last push: Kulafu Gaming.NinKulafu-Templar Assassin gets caught off-guard and is forced to die-back, leaving his less farmed teammates to fend off a five man push from Team Loli.
Game 2: Team Loli vs Jondar Uppercut
Jondar Uppercut protects their spell-heavy and timing dependent roster by calling for the Silencer and Axe Ban. Team Loli, on the other hand, loses a significant number of options for their draft as they use their bans on strong heroes in the current meta. Team Loli goes for a Clockwerk bomb with Lifestealer in hopes of buying time for their Sniper’s end game.
Twenty-five minutes into the game, Jondar Uppercut.eldood-Spectre is already armed with a Manta Style and a diffusal blade. Even with an Armlet and a Shadowblade, Loli.SOBA-Lifestealer constantly loses presence during a teamfight as Spectre’s Haunt allows her to go behind enemy lines and pick off the supports.
The match presses on to the 44-minute mark. Jondar Uppercut lands the final blow with a strong push at the top lane, forcing Loli to concede and end the game a minute later.
Game 3: Jondar Uppercut vs Kulafu Gaming
The usual bans are removed from the game. Jonar Uppercut goes for a mid to late game oriented lineup with low cooldown heroes and a 2-core strategy. Kulafu Gaming surprises everyone with a last minute Meepo pick in their draft. With Silencer and Batrider already resting in the arms of Jondar Uppercut, Meepo is truly a gambit pick.
Kulafu Gaming.NinKulafu-Meepo struggles throughout the early game as he gets constantly picked off by the ganking capable roster of Jondar Uppercut. With low cooldowns providing them with versatility, Jondar Uppercut intimidates the Radiant using harassment and an unnerving map presence.
